2. What Are Cookies?
Cookies are small text files that are stored on your device (computer, tablet, or mobile phone) when you visit a website. They allow websites to:
- Remember your preferences and settings
- Track your browsing behavior
- Analyze website usage
- Deliver personalized content and advertising
Cookies can be either session cookies (deleted when you close your browser) or persistent cookies (stored for a longer period).
